Details:
Absolute install paths are commonly used on OS X and save a lot of hassles
looking up indirect libraries. This is true in particular when porting GNUstep
projects which follow the sloppy Unix habits of specifying library search path
on incompletely. This is OK for an elf linker, but the OS X linker is a bit
more picky here. See also the recent OS X related discussions on
gnustep-discuss.
Therefore, I would like to see --enable-absolute-install-paths become the
default on OS X (at least for the gnu-gnu-gnu combo).
